Size

Is the United States of America Bigger than Vancouver Island?

The total area of the United States of America is 3,796,742 sq mi and the total area of Vancouver Island is 12,079 sq mi. The United States of America is bigger than Vancouver Island by 3,784,663 sq mi. The United States of America is around 314.3 times bigger than Vancouver Island.

Area of the United States of America:  3,796,742 sq mi ( 9,833,520 km2 )

Area of Vancouver Island:  12,079sq mi ( 31,285 km2 )

Population

Based on the Worldometer elaboration of the latest United Nations data, the current population of the United States of America as of 20th May 2021, is 332,720,976.

According to Wikipedia, the population of Vancouver Island estimated as of 2019 was 870,297.
